Healthy Caramel Yogurt Apple Dip

Healthy Caramel Yogurt Apple Dip is creamy, decadent, perfect to jazz up your apple slices but made with clean whole ingredients. When you are craving caramel but don’t want sugar or butter, this dip is for you!

Ingredients

  • 6-7 Medjool dates pitted
  • ½ cup Greek yogurt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la bean paste or v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on cashew butter
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t
  • 1-2 tablespoons boiling hot water as needed

Instructions

  • Soak the dates in hot water for at least 15 minutes, then drain.
  • Place the pre-soaked, pitted dates in the bowl of a food processor and pulse several times until the dates are finely chopped. Then turn the food processor on and pour in a tablespoon of hot water to help blend the dates into a paste. Add another tablespoon of water, if needed. You may need to stop and scrape the sides of the food processor a couple times to help the process.
  • Turn off the food processor. Add yogurt, vanilla, cashew butter and sea salt. Blend until smooth.
  • Serve at room temperature or chilled.

Notes

Makes 1 cup
Soaking Medjool dates will help blending them into a paste.
If you don't have cashew butter, you can swap it for peanut or almond butter.
For a vegan version of this dip, use fairy-free Greek yogurt, such as Kate Hill.
To make this dip nut-free, swap cashew butter for tahini or sun butter.
